Asian Games Medallist Kiran Baliyan Fails Dope Test, Bajrang Punia Missing From Latest List Of Suspended Athletes

Asian Games bronze-winner shot-putter Kiran Baliyan has been provisionally suspended by the National Anti Doping Agency (NADA) for testing positive for a banned substance as a slew of athletes across sports figured in the latest list of dope offenders. Surprisingly, Olympic medallist Bajrang Punia's name is missing from the latest update though he figured in a previous list issued by the NADA recently. The NADA had, on June 23, suspended Punia for a second time, three weeks after its Anti-Disciplinary Doping panel (ADDP) had revoked his suspension on the grounds that he was not served a "notice of charge" by the national body.

Vinesh Phogat Opposes Sports Ministry's Decision To Restore Wrestling Federation of India Affiliation

Olympian wrestler and Congress MLA from Haryana, Vinesh Phogat, on Wednesday opposed the decision of the Ministry of Youth Affairs and Sports to lift the suspension of the Wrestling Federation of India (WFI), restore its affiliation and hand over the reins to the current set of office-bearers. The Sports Ministry suspended the Sanjay Singh-led federation three days after the elections over the announcement to hold U15 and U20 nationals and has asked the Indian Olympic Association (IOA) to establish a temporary panel to oversee the operations of the WFI. On Monday, it decided to lift the suspension following an order by the Delhi High Court.

"Not Revoking WFI Suspension Would've Been Injustice To Wrestlers": Sports Minister Mansukh Mandaviya

Sports Minister Mansukh Mandaviya, on Tuesday, emphasized that revoking Wrestling Federation of India (WFI)'s suspension was essential to allow Indian grapplers' participation in upcoming tournaments, failing which would have been an "injustice" to the athletes. The Ministry has lifted the suspension on the WFI, bringing an end to the months of uncertainty and paving the way for the resumption of activities, including selection trials for the upcoming Asian Championship in Amman. "According to the High Court order, it was necessary to recognize WFI so that we can send our wrestlers for the Asian Championship and World Championship. Otherwise, it would have been an injustice to the future of our country's wrestlers," Mandaviya told reporters.

Wrestling Federation Of India Returns To Old Office After Failure To Find New Premises Due To Sports Ministry's Ban

The office of the suspended Wrestling Federation of India (WFI) has returned to the house of former WFI chief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h at 21, Ashoka Road, Janpath after the management failed to get a new place due to the ban imposed by the Sports Ministry, a WFI official said. WFI office had moved out from Brij Bhushan's house to Hari Nagar, following accusations of sexual harassment imposed on him by India's top wrestlers including Vinesh Phogat, Bajrang Punia and Sakshi Malik in 2023.

Vinesh Phogat Breaks Silence On Sakshi Malik's 'Greed' Allegation, Says "No One Gave..."

Vinesh Phogat responded to allegations from Sakshi Malik that the protest against former Wrestling Federation of India (WFI) chief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h developed cracks when "people close to"  Vinesh began to fill her mind with "greed". Sakshi also alleged that Vinesh and Bajrang Punia's decision to accept exemption from Asian Games trails also tarnished the image of the protests. However, Vinesh dismissed any such speculations and said that they fought for a good cause before adding that if speaking up for athletes is "greed", then she will continue to have such "greed".

"Was Seated On His Bed": Sakshi Malik On Sexual Harassment By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h

The 2016 Rio Olympics medallist Indian wrestler Sakshi Malik has unfolded some of the most heartwrenching chapters of her career in her memoir, Witness. Malik, who quit the sport a few months ago, made an explosive claim, alleging former Wrestling Federation of India (WFI) chief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h of sexual harassment. In her autobiography, the wrestler spoke of an incident from the 2012 Asian Junior Championship in Almaty (Kazakhstan) where the then wrestling body chief, Brij Bhushan, tried to harass her in his hotel room sexually.

Sakshi Malik, Aman Sehrawat Announce Wrestling Champions Super League, No Support From WFI

Olympic medallists Sakshi Malik and Aman Sehrawat, along with former world championship bronze-winner Geeta Phogat, on Monday announced that they would soon launch a Wrestling Champions Super League (WCSL) for the country's budding grapplers but the national federation has refused to sanction the initiative. Sakshi, along with Bajrang Punia and Vinesh Phogat, had spearheaded the wrestlers' protest against ousted Wrestling Federation of India President Brij Bhushan Sharan Singh, who was accused of sexual harassment.
